In 2023, Arriva Group implemented the In-House Arriva Customer Engine, a Customer Experience application designed to centralize customer segmentation, personalization, and campaign orchestration for Arriva UK Bus. The initiative targeted CRM and digital marketing functions to address gaps in audience segmentation, marketing automation, and e-commerce personalization, with system integrator Nagarro supporting the implementation and integration work.
The In-House Arriva Customer Engine was configured with core modules for behavioral and transaction-based segmentation, marketing automation workflows, campaign orchestration, and analytics reporting. Implementation included automated scenario builders to drive lifecycle communications, configured channels for email and push notifications, and webhook-based triggers to external engagement services.
Architecturally the in-house engine was integrated with Bloomreach Engagement to execute personalized campaigns and retargeting, using webhook and API-driven data flows to synchronize customer profiles, event signals, and conversion outcomes. The integration provided a dashboard and analytics layer to surface customer insights and enable iterative optimization of journeys and segments.
Operational ownership sat with CRM and Digital Marketing teams at Arriva UK Bus, with governance focused on scenario-based automation standards, campaign performance monitoring, and prioritization of business needs during rollout. The implementation formalized processes for segment analysis, campaign optimization, and cross-channel orchestration to support retention and re-engagement programs.
Explicit outcomes reported after the deployment included a 380% increase in CRM revenue year-over-year on the L4L campaign and a 14% increase in email open rate year-over-year on the L4L campaign. Additional campaign results included an 11.5% conversion rate on a retargeting campaign and an email campaign with a 59% open rate and 21% click-through rate, reflecting materially higher engagement and conversion after the In-House Arriva Customer Engine deployment integrated with Bloomreach Engagement.

In 2025 CrossCountry United Kingdom awarded Arriva a multi-year contract to deliver a new website and mobile app using the In-House Arriva Customer Engine, a deployment intended to provide planning, booking, payment and real-time journey updates for UK passengers. The contract award was made via the UK government UCR framework and targets passenger-facing digital channels across CrossCountry’s national rail network.
The implementation of the In-House Arriva Customer Engine focused on customer experience capabilities including journey planning, a web and mobile booking engine, payment processing orchestration and real-time passenger information distribution. Configuration work emphasized session and profile management, booking workflows and notification services to support mobile push and in-app updates as part of Customer Experience delivery.
Integrations planned as part of the rollout center on live journey data feeds and payment system connectivity, with Arriva and CrossCountry coordinating external data ingestion for timetables and service updates. Nagarro is listed as the systems integrator supporting implementation and integration testing for the website and mobile app, and the scope explicitly covers UK passenger-facing operations rather than back office functions.
Governance was structured as a multi-year commercial and delivery program between CrossCountry and Arriva, with phased rollout of the website and mobile app and joint change control to align product updates to operational service patterns. Arriva forecasts the contract will add millions of customers to ACE and grow the platform’s market share, a stated outcome tied to the UCR framework selection and expanded deployment.

In 2020, EuroKera implemented SAP S/4 HANA as its single ERP for all sites under the ERP Financial category. The deployment was executed in public cloud mode and framed as a major program to optimize management of the group’s manufacturing and financial activities across its sites.
The SAP S/4 HANA implementation emphasized core ERP Financial capabilities, including general ledger, accounts payable, accounts receivable, cash management and controlling, configured to centralize and standardize financial workflows. SAP Enable Now was deployed alongside SAP S/4 HANA to drive user adoption and provide in-application guidance and training for standardized transaction processing.
The program included integrated deployments of SAP IBP and SAP Analytics Cloud to link operational planning with financial processes and to provide consolidated analytics and reporting. In this architecture SAP S/4 HANA functions as the transactional finance backbone while SAP IBP supplies planning inputs and SAP Analytics Cloud delivers cross-site reporting and dashboards.
Nagarro served as the implementation partner supporting delivery and rollout across the group, coordinating the public cloud migration, configuration and cutover activities. Governance emphasized process standardization and packaged finance templates to enforce consistent workflows across sites, and the overall program was positioned to support EuroKera’s growth.
